Rock and Roll Daycare is Hiring an Infant Teacher Near Cambridge, MA

EEC Assistant or Certified Teachers

Are you looking for a creative & exciting place to work?

Rock and Roll Daycare is a dynamic, Music-based Childcare Program, serving infants, toddlers and preschool-aged children. We pride ourselves in continuous innovation, research and advancement in early childhood field, creating hallmark programs that combine Montessori, Music, and Cultural education. We offer great opportunities for professional growth and development and we encourage our teachers to constantly pursue education and challenge themselves to be the best that they can be.
Rock and Roll Daycare is looking for people passionate about young children to join our team and make lifelong contributions to the lives of children.

Build Your Career at Rock and Roll
We want to see our staff members reach their highest potential. To make that into reality, Rock and Roll Daycare invests in teacher education and provides career opportunities for individuals to advance into positions of leadership and management within the organization. We welcome ambitious people who are looking for an exciting career in the field of early childhood education!

Mission and Vision
Rock and Roll Daycare exists to light the fire of creativity and imagination in every child through an advanced music and arts program, international cultural education, and self-directed learning. Our vision is to bring hope to the world by transforming the lives of children.

Responsibilities of the Teacher:

  • Lesson planning.
  • Curriculum implementation.
  • Knowledge of developmentally appropriate practices.
  • Adhere to policies and procedures.
  • Communication with families and staff.
  • Build relationships with children and their families.

Qualifications of the Teacher:

  • EEC Teacher Licensure in Infant/Toddler and/or Pre-school.
  • Bachelors Degree in Early Childhood or a related field (preferred).
  • Technology Skills (e.g. email).
  • CPR & First Aid Certification (willing to obtain).
  • Be able to communicate effectively with parents and other staff members.
  • Knowledge in the Montessori teaching method (preferred)
